Frequently Asked Questions about Warrensville Heights
How much are Studio apartments in Warrensville Heights?
There are currently 2 Studio Apartments in Warrensville Heights with rent ranges from $665 to $1,360 with an average price of $886.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Warrensville Heights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Warrensville Heights ranges from $645 to $3,000 with an average monthly rent of $1,049.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Warrensville Heights c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Warrensville Heights range from $825 to $5,934.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,110.
How expensive are Warrensville Heights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 6 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Warrensville Heights on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$900 to $7,815 - averaging $1,338 for the location.
